Problem with Gigabyte GTX 970 PC startup

Hi,

At the beginning everything was working fine, some time ago I've noticed that my PC have problems with start-up, it's not an issue related with power supply (I have three now...), RAM, processor, cooling nor motherboard, because from time to time it's working (I have no idea why), and the interesting thing is that I have other GTX - a 560 model, which works completely fine.

I sent back GTX 970 to the seller and they said it's working on their computer, so where is the problem? I've been thinking that maybe the BIOS is outdated, but I can't check it if my PC won't pass through BIOS to Windows (no "beep", monitor is black - actually it's not turning on with GTX 970 connected) everything else is working (fans - even 970's fans are rotating!) fine I guess. And also I've been disconnecting everything and start from the scratch - even trying to connect all items to my new motherboard (ASROCK) - nothing has changed.
